Pasta and Breaded Eggplant


Tonight's meal came courtesy of my mother-in-law. I was working late, trying to get my stuff in order since we will be away for the wedding all weekend long. Pasta is always a favourite with the kids, and a basic marinara sauce is meat-free anyway. You can add veggie ground round or TVP if you like, just like with the chili. No Frills had 6 eggplants for a buck on the clearance rack, so we also had breaded eggplant as well. Use the same breading technique as the chicken fried seitan, and fry in oil on each side until golden brown.

VERDICT: The pasta was a hit, and so was the eggplant until our eldest son found it that he was eating eggplant and began to protest on principle. Clean plates all around in the end.
